Overview

When evaluating prediction market analytics tools, the FirePolymarket vs Sportstensor comparison highlights two distinct approaches to gaining an edge in forecasting markets. FirePolymarket is a real-time analytics platform built specifically for the Polymarket ecosystem, designed to surface hot market movements, track smart money flows, and provide leaderboards that categorize traders as Smart or Whale types. Both tools are currently in a coming-soon status, meaning neither is fully available to the public at the time of writing, but their stated feature sets reveal meaningfully different philosophies and use cases.

Sportstensor takes a fundamentally different path, positioning itself as a decentralized, AI-powered sports prediction platform. Rather than monitoring existing prediction market activity, Sportstensor aims to leverage collective intelligence and ensemble modeling to identify persistent patterns in sports markets. Where FirePolymarket focuses on tracking what other traders are doing on Polymarket, Sportstensor focuses on generating original predictive signals from sports data. Understanding these core differences is essential before committing to either platform once they launch.

FirePolymarket vs Sportstensor: Key Differences

Category FirePolymarket Sportstensor
Primary Function Real-time Polymarket analytics, smart money tracking, and wallet monitoring AI-powered sports prediction using ensemble modeling and collective intelligence
Target User Polymarket traders seeking market intelligence and competitor analysis Sports bettors and prediction market participants focused on sports outcomes
Platform / Interface Web-based analytics dashboard with leaderboards and wallet-tracking features Decentralized web platform at sportstensor.com
Automation Level Monitoring and alerting; does not appear to automate trades Automated AI modeling and signal generation for sports predictions
Data Source Live Polymarket activity, trader wallets, and market movements Sports data processed through decentralized AI and ensemble models
Key Strength Identifying and following smart money and whale activity on Polymarket Uncovering persistent, data-driven patterns in sports markets via AI
Best For Polymarket-specific traders who want to understand market dynamics and top trader behavior Users focused on sports forecasting who want AI-generated predictive insights

When to Choose FirePolymarket

FirePolymarket is the stronger candidate if your primary activity is trading on Polymarket and you want to make more informed decisions by understanding where experienced or high-volume traders are placing their money. Its wallet-tracking and leaderboard features are directly oriented toward competitive intelligence within the Polymarket environment, making it a natural fit for active participants in that ecosystem.

  • You trade regularly on Polymarket and want visibility into smart money and whale wallet activity to inform your positioning.
  • You prefer monitoring real market behavior and trader rankings rather than relying solely on model-generated predictions.
  • You want a tool purpose-built for the Polymarket platform rather than a general sports or prediction tool.

When to Choose Sportstensor

Sportstensor is the better option if your forecasting interest centers on sports markets and you value AI-driven signal generation over social or behavioral market data. Its decentralized architecture and ensemble modeling approach suggest it is designed for users who want systematic, data-backed predictions rather than insights derived from copying other traders.

  • Your prediction market activity is concentrated in sports outcomes and you want AI models surfacing non-obvious patterns.
  • You prefer a decentralized platform that applies collective intelligence rather than centralized data aggregation.
  • You are looking for original predictive modeling rather than analytics based on other traders' historical behavior.

Verdict

Both FirePolymarket and Sportstensor are still in development, which means any assessment must be based on stated intentions rather than proven performance. They serve genuinely different needs and are not direct substitutes: FirePolymarket is a Polymarket-native analytics tool for traders who want to track market participants and smart money flows, while Sportstensor is an AI prediction engine oriented toward sports forecasting. Neither can be recommended without reservation until live products are available for independent evaluation. Prospective users should monitor both launches closely, test each platform against their own trading goals, and avoid over-committing based on pre-launch descriptions alone.
